Selectivity and rapid fault localization in 24 V feeders

The SITOP PSE200U, SITOP select and SITOP SEL1200/-1400 selectivity modules are the optimal expansion for all 24 V power supplies in order to distribute and monitor the load current across multiple feeders. Overload and short-circuit in one or more feeders is reliably detected and signaled.

The electronics permit brief current peaks caused, for example, by high inrush currents, but disconnects feeders in the event of an extended overload. This is ensured even on high-resistance lines and in the case of “creeping” short-circuits. In such cases, miniature circuit breakers fail to trip, or trip too late, even if the power supply unit could deliver the required tripping current. The SITOP expansion module continues to supply the intact feeders with 24 V absolutely free of interruptions and feedback – a feature which avoids a possible total system failure.

Benefits

  • Reliable shutdown in case of overload regardless of cable lengths or cable cross-sections
  • Choice of 4 or 8 load feeders per module with individually adjustable response threshold from 0.5–3 A, 2–10 A or 3–10 A for each output
  • Voltage measuring points for output currents (1 V = 1 A), disconnection of load circuit is not required
  • Two options for remote diagnostics: Group signaling contact or single-channel signaling
  • Versions with power limitation of the outputs to 100 VA according to NEC Class 2
  • Evaluation via free-of-charge SIMATIC S7 or SIMOTION function blocks (S7-1500/1200/300/400) or via LOGO! Software for modules with single-channel signaling (PSE200U)
  • Simple configuration thanks to individual setting of maximum current for every output using potentiometers
  • 3-color LEDs for fast on-site fault localization
  • Remote reset possible from a central location (PSE200U, SEL1200/-1400)
  • Simple commissioning thanks to manual switch on/off of outputs (PSE200U, SEL1200/-1400)
  • Sequential connection of feeders to reduce total inrush current
  • Sealable transparent cover over adjusters for currents and times protects against maladjustment (PSE200U, SEL1200/-1400)
  • Library for visualization in SIMATIC PCS 7

Application

The selectivity module is used in conjunction with 24 V power supplies to distribute the load current over several feeders and to monitor the individual currents. Faults in individual circuits caused by overload or short-circuit are detected and selectively switched off so that further load current paths remain unaffected by the fault. This achieves fast fault diagnostics and minimizes downtimes.

Design

The selectivity module is specially designed for the response of switched-mode power supply units and the 24 V DC feeders to be supplied. Individual setting of the response threshold allows optimum adaptation to the respective feeder.

Function

Monitoring
The current per output is monitored by the selectivity modules; if the set threshold of the output is
 exceeded, the output is
 switched off according to a predefined time-current characteristic curve. In addition, the supplying 24 V input voltage is constantly being monitored. As soon as this voltage threatens to fail, the path with a higher current than the set threshold is
 disconnected immediately. All other feeders continue to be supplied without interruption.

Signaling
Signaling of the faulty feeder takes place by the LEDs on the device as well as via group signaling contact or single-channel signaling. The selectivity module with its single-channel signaling option outputs the status of the individual outputs cyclically, by means of a serial code which can be read in by a digital PLC input.

Free function blocks for SIMATIC S7-300/400/1200/1500 for STEP 7 and TIA Portal as well as SIMOTION CPUs with SIMOTION SCOUT are available for evaluation. This enables simple integration into the S7 diagnostics and host control or HMI systems. The integration into the LOGO! logic module is also an application example.

Connecting and disconnecting the outputs
During device startup you can select between simultaneous connection of all outputs, as well as sequential connection or load-dependent connection in order to reduce the peak inrush currents.

Each output can be manually connected and disconnected on the device (for example, for commissioning or service). Disconnected outputs can be connected by means of remote reset (24 V input). Prerequisite is that the outputs were not disconnected manually on the device.

Switch-off characteristic

The SITOP PSE200U, SITOP select and SITOP SEL1400 redundancy modules feature a limiting switch-off characteristic, whereas the SITOP SEL1200 redundancy modules have a switching one. The SITOP SEL1200 is adequate for all load components which correspond to the PLC standard. With this module, the voltage can briefly drop below 20 V. The SITOP SEL1400 prevents voltage drops below 20 V in the loads and therefore also protects those components which do not correspond to the PLC standard.
